Yes, but you have to do in it a round about way. (Actually, I've seen mention of a patch to Apache that does this, but I don't think it's neccessary) Here's the setup I'm using: RewriteEngine On RewriteRule ^/Zope(.*) http://localhost:8080/$1?client_ip=%{REMOTE_ADDR} [QSA,L,P] RewriteRule ^/p_/(.*) http://localhost:8080/p_/$1 [L,P] RewriteRule ^/misc_/(.*) http://localhost:8080/misc_/$1 [L,P] In this case, REMOTE_ADDR will be available in the REQUEST namespace under "client_ip" HTH
